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gray Falcon | Sumatran orangutan |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Falconiformes (Falconiformes) | Primates (Primates) |
| Family | Falconidae | Hominidae (Great Apes) |
| Genus | Falco | Pongo (Orangutans) |
| Species | Falco hypoleucos | Pongo abelii |
Evolutionary Relationship
Gray Falcon and Sumatran orangutan share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
